Why would a Steam account be suspended?
Check the contact e-mail address for your Steam account to see if Steam Support has contacted you regarding the reason your account was suspended - accounts may be temporarily suspended pending verification of purchase information or account ownership.

Steam Support does not automatically contact the owners of suspended accounts in most circumstances.

There is a Zero-Tolerance policy for any violations of the Steam Subscriber Agreement and Online Code of Conduct. All accounts in a user's possession for any of the following activities will be suspended:


Payment Fraud

Any fraudulent credit card use, credit card chargebacks, or Paypal chargebacks (regardless of when the transaction occurred).
